• Date: Sat 01 March 2008
  • Venue: City of Manchester Stadium
  • Ref: Bennett, S
  • Attendance: 38,261

Manchester City vs Wigan Athletic

Full time
 

FT:Man City 0-0 Wigan: Benjani missed a guilt edged chance to win it late on and Hart did well to deny Palacios but it ended goalless in a very scrappy game.
